SUMMARY
Regression introduced in 4.2: When the color dodge brush mask is large and the
mask's opacity and flow options are turned off, strokes will have 100% black
texture edges.
ST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. Select Basic 2 Opacity Brush.
2. Enable Masked Brush Tip.
3. Change Mask blending mode to Color Dodge.
4. Set Mask diameter to 200.
5. Turn off Mask's opacity and flow options.
6. Draw with a non-black color and observe.
OBSERVED RESULT
Black textures around the stroke.
EXPECTED RESULT
No black textures around the stroke.
